The human body's pharmacokinetics are quite varied. Our hair holds onto drugs longer than our urine, blood, or saliva. For example, alcohol can be detected in the hair for up to 90 days after it was consumed. The same is true for marijuana, cocaine, ecstasy, heroin, methamphetamine, and nicotine.

Computer programs are available that crosscheck a new drug's possible trade name with all other trade names currently available. These programs detect dangerous similarities between names and alert the manufacturer of the drug.

About 60% of newborn infants in the United States are jaundiced; that is, they look yellow. Kernicterus is a form of brain damage caused by excessive jaundice. When babies begin to be affected by excessive jaundice and begin to have brain damage, they become excessively lethargic.
